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Caucasian Mountain Ground Squirrel | 查坦島吸蜜鳥 |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(动物界) | Animalia (动物界)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(脊索动物门) | Chordata (脊索动物门) |
| Class | Mammalia (哺乳動物) | Aves (鳥綱) |
| Order | Rodentia (啮齿目) | Passeriformes (雀形目) |
| Family | Sciuridae (Squirrels) | Meliphagidae |
| Genus | Spermophilus | Anthornis |
| Species | Spermophilus musicus | Anthornis melanocephala |
Evolutionary Relationship
Caucasian Mountain Ground Squirrel and 查坦島吸蜜鳥 share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(脊索动物门)
